What to check before for buildings near the B39 bus in Williamsburg

  • Expect a mix of building types around the B39 corridor; confirm exact walk time to your stop during peak hours.
  • Use the “rated buildings” info to spot patterns, then verify specifics directly with the building (availability, laundry, packages, and any building-wide policies).
  • Before applying, confirm full move-in costs beyond the rent: deposits, fees, and any utility or billing practices.
  • If you’re relying on the bus for your commute, double-check transfer options and schedule frequency, not just proximity on the map.
  • Shortlist buildings that match your must-haves, then compare lease terms (renewal process, rent-change expectations, and when fees are due).
